From CreateSpace to Kindle Direct Pub<br />

Is There Anything to Worry About?<br />

by Gina Burgess<br />

Worn out from all the fearmongering going on about the<br />

transition from CreateSpace to Kindle Direct Publishing? There<br />

are tons of articles about it.<br />

Advice: Go straight to the source.<br />

After reading and talking to a supervisor over both, KDP is fast<br />

tracking to being the same great place to indie publish as<br />

CreateSpace was.<br />

If you indie published through CreateSpace and were pleased, then you’ll be<br />

pleased with KDP. The only problem I’ve encountered so far is the problem<br />

some authors have found over the application files used to publish their books<br />

when they used CreateSpace editing/book cover design/book formatting<br />

services, which are now defunct.<br />

The page where all your questions are answered is https://kdp.amazon.com/<br />

en_US/help/topic/G200634280<br />

The fearmongering comes in topics such as:<br />

1. Higher production costs so you get less royalties and your proofs cost<br />

more.<br />

2. Amazon owns your publication rights.<br />

3. No Expanded Distribution — no sales in retail outlets other than Amazon.<br />

4. No printed proofs provided.<br />

5. KDP printed books have lower quality.
